The plot of the film is set in the 1920s Seville. The protagonist, little Carmen, never had the chance to meet her beautiful mother who died prematurely. Her father, once a famous toreador, neglects his daughter under the influence of his new evil wife. The soulless stepmother hates Carmen and one day decides to get rid of her once and for all. However, the girl manages to escape. She meets a merry band of dwarves \u2013 \u201clittle bullfighters\u201d who welcome her into their group and start calling her \u201cSnow White\u201d. Under the influence of her new companions, Carmen tries her strength in corridas. <em>Snow White <\/em>was made as a silent film. Berger\u2019s feature is compared to the multiple Oscar-winning <em>Artist <\/em>(2011) by Michel Hazanavicius. She manages to blend subtle electronics music with a pleasant bass, ethnic inspirations and vocal experiments. All deliberately and in her own, unique way. According to Agnieszka Szyd\u0142owska, she is a \u2018separate, own artist\u2019. Miss God is a finalist of the first Skoda and Polish Radio Three competition and the \u201cZrob g\u0142o\u015bniej T-Mobile Music\u201d (\u201cPlay it louder!) competition. She made appearances abroad, among others, in Berlin and composed the score for <em>Le Flux<\/em>, an international dance performance, which premiered in Paris in 2014. In July 2015, she gave two concerts in London, including one as a headliner for the Ambition Festival. She also hit Polish scenes \u2013 the Open\u2019er Festival, Soundrive Festival in Gda\u0144sk and the Firmanent Festival in Katowice. Miss God also appeared in Piotr Stelmach\u2019s Offensywa (Off-ensive<em>) <\/em>radio program, her music was also used in theatre plays and featured in the songs of other artists, e.g. Lukasyno. In 2013, she was dubbed as one of the most promising music debuts by the Interia.pl music portal.
